Check the service records for a replacement cylinder head gasket as they can fail at anything over 150k miles, and if its been done, This car doesn't have leather on the door cards which is a bit strange and the up dated grille is naff but apart from that, it looks fine, the milege shouldn't worry you.
Nice looking G, good interior from the pics. The plastic for the door bins is normal, certainly on my 463 they are hard plastic like those ones, but in grey.
